Actually really excited for this. I'm curious to see what kind of video compression it uses over the cable. Since it says it needs DisplayPort 1.4 and goes over USB-C it should give us around 25.92Gbps data rate compared to the 2.1 Gbps the Quest 3 hits on average when connected with USB. I was really disappointed when I tried to move from my Rift S to a Quest 3 (ended up returning) and noticed how everything had what looked like compression artifacting even when using a cable. I wasn't on a low end machine or even using the wireless connection either. For me physical connection will always be superior because of the reduced latency and cleaner picture. The cable isn't included probably to bring the adapter down to the price of £50. There is a lot of variation on desktop and laptop configurations. Consider the following... - computer with display port output only - computer with mini display port output only - computer with type-C display pass-through only - computer with HDMI only Which cable should they bundle? We can buy the cable that converts from their display output type into the display port input or buy a standard display cable same at both sides for a couple of pounds. If we want to, we might be able to exceed the quality of the cable that might have been bundled. If the audience is already a tech enthusiast PC gamer, they will more than likely already have a spare anyway. The USB-C 3.2 Gen 2 Display Passthrough specification is 1.4 alternative mode, which is why the Display Port cable must be a minimum of 1.4. You can use a higher rated 2.1 cable and will be backwards compatible.
